Analysis

Lao People's Democratic Republic recorded 11.23 billion BoP, current US$ for exports of goods, services and primary income in 2024. That is the highest value across all 37 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 14.4% on the previous year and up 169.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, exports of goods, services and primary income in Lao People's Democratic Republic peaked at 11.23 billion BoP, current US$ in 2024 and was at its lowest, 76.00 million BoP, current US$, in 1988.

Lao People's Democratic Republic ranks 116th of 199 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Exports of goods includes changes in the economic ownership of goods from residents of the compiling economy to non-residents, irrespective of physical movement of goods across national borders. Exports of services includes services provided by residents to non-residents. Primary income represents the return that accrues to institutional units for their contribution to the production process or for the provision of financial assets and renting natural resources to other institutional units.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
